What is a Motivation Letter for Masters in Renewable Energy?

A motivation letter is a written statement that explains why you want to pursue a Master’s in Renewable Energy and what makes you a strong fit for the program. It helps admissions teams understand your personal goals, academic readiness, and career direction beyond what grades or test scores can show.

What a Good Motivation Letter Should Include;

1. Why You Chose Renewable Energy: Start by sharing what got you interested in this field. Maybe it was the impact of climate change, a college project, or just reading about how fast green tech is growing. Keep it honest and show real interest.

2. Your Educational Background: Talk briefly about your past studies. If you studied engineering, science, or anything related, mention it. Highlight any subjects or projects that connect to energy or the environment.

3. Your Career Goals: Be specific about where you want this degree to take you. Do you see yourself working in solar or wind energy? Joining an NGO? Starting your own company? Show how this master’s course fits into that plan.

4. Experience That Counts: Mention any work, internship, volunteering, or personal projects linked to renewable energy, even small ones. Focus on what you learned and how it got you more interested in this career.

5. Why this university: Mention courses, faculty, research labs, or partnerships that align with your interests. Prove you’ve done your homework.

Sample Motivation Letter for Masters in Renewable Energy

When applying for a Master's in Renewable Energy, your motivation letter is an important document for the admissions team to understand your passion, background, and goals. 

Below are two sample letters: one for candidates with a technical background and another for those coming from a non-technical or interdisciplinary field. Use these examples as templates to craft your own unique story.

Sample 1: Motivation Letter for Renewable Energy (Engineering Background)

Dear Admissions Committee,

I am writing to express my strong interest in the Master’s program in Renewable Energy at [University Name]. With a Bachelor’s degree in Electrical Engineering and nearly two years of experience in clean energy projects, I’m eager to build deeper technical and research skills to help design innovative, affordable, and scalable energy solutions. This program aligns closely with my academic background, professional goals, and personal motivation to address the world’s energy challenges through technology and innovation.

My interest in renewable energy began during my undergraduate years at [Your University], where I specialized in power systems and energy distribution. For my final year project, I worked with a team to design an off-grid solar microgrid model tailored for rural communities. The project allowed me to apply both theoretical concepts and simulation tools (MATLAB/Simulink, HOMER Pro) and introduced me to the real-world complexities of implementing decentralized energy systems. It was also the first time I understood how a technical solution, when properly planned, can change lives.

After graduation, I joined [Company Name], a growing cleantech startup focused on solar PV installations for residential and SME clients. As a junior design engineer, I was responsible for assessing rooftops, designing PV layouts, and conducting post-installation performance checks. I also participated in outreach sessions with local stakeholders to educate them on solar subsidies and energy savings. These interactions helped me see the bigger picture, while the tech is important, successful implementation depends equally on understanding policies, economics, and user behavior.

Despite the learning I have on the job, I increasingly feel the need for structured, interdisciplinary training in renewable energy systems. Your program stands out for its combination of engineering depth, systems-level thinking, and hands-on research opportunities. I am particularly interested in modules such as “Grid Integration of Renewable Energy,” “Energy Storage and Conversion,” and “Smart Energy Systems.” I am also drawn to the work being done at the [specific lab or center] under the guidance of Prof. [Name], especially in the field of hybrid energy storage and demand-side management. I believe this focus will help me build a strong foundation in the technical and policy aspects of renewable energy deployment.

What I also appreciate about [University Name] is the opportunity to study alongside students from diverse academic and cultural backgrounds. The global nature of the renewable energy challenge calls for cross-disciplinary collaboration and systems thinking, which I hope to cultivate through project-based learning and team research. I am particularly keen on contributing to student energy clubs or university-linked outreach projects that involve real communities or industry partnerships.

In the long term, I aspire to work as a renewable energy systems consultant, particularly in developing nations across South Asia and Sub-Saharan Africa. My vision is to help shape scalable, off-grid, and hybrid systems that can bring reliable, affordable power to underserved populations. I also want to engage in policy discussions, possibly contributing to government or NGO-led initiatives in clean energy access. To do this effectively, I know I need not just field experience, but also the analytical skills and global exposure that this program offers.

Outside of academics and work, I have consistently volunteered for climate awareness events and STEM mentoring programs in local schools. I believe that transitioning to clean energy isn’t just a technical transformation, it’s also a social one. I hope to carry this belief forward in my future work and during my time at your university.

Thank you for considering my application. I am excited about the possibility of joining [University Name] and contributing to a learning environment focused on innovation, impact, and sustainability.

Sincerely,
[Your Full Name]

Sample 2: Motivation Letter for Renewable Energy (Non-Technical Background)

Dear Admissions Committee,

I am writing to express my enthusiasm for the Master’s in Renewable Energy at [University Name]. With an academic background in Environmental Studies and four years of experience in community-based sustainability projects, I am now eager to develop the technical and strategic skills needed to contribute more directly to the global transition toward clean energy. Your program’s interdisciplinary approach and strong practical focus make it an ideal fit for my goals.

My journey into the renewable energy field started not from an engineering textbook but from fieldwork. As part of my undergraduate thesis at [Your University], I conducted a community energy audit in a semi-urban settlement. The aim was to understand how residents use energy, what challenges they face, and how much interest there is in alternative solutions. The responses were eye-opening. Even though solar rooftops had reached nearby areas, the community lacked information, trust, and financing options. That project shaped my interest in not just promoting renewable energy, but in understanding how to make it accessible and equitable.

After graduation, I worked with [NGO Name], where I managed a sustainability outreach program that involved over 500 households. I helped organize workshops on energy efficiency, coordinated with vendors for solar light distribution and worked with local government departments on awareness drives. In parallel, I started taking online courses to bridge my technical knowledge gaps. So far, I’ve completed certifications in energy policy, fundamentals of solar PV, and basic electrical systems from [Course Platform Name]. These courses have strengthened my foundation and given me the confidence to pursue a technical master’s program like yours.

What excites me about [University Name] is how it blends core science and engineering topics with coursework in energy policy, project finance, and systems design. I believe this structure is ideal for candidates like me who bring policy and field experience but need stronger technical grounding. Courses such as “Renewable Energy Technology,” “Energy Economics,” and “Climate and Energy Policy” are particularly aligned with my interests. I am also very interested in the opportunity to work with faculty like Prof. [Name], whose work on decentralized clean energy systems in low-income regions closely matches my long-term goals.

During the program, I hope to focus my thesis on the intersection of renewable energy and social equity, particularly how decentralized models like solar microgrids or hybrid systems can be made financially viable and socially accepted. I would also like to participate in internships or field placements that offer hands-on experience with real energy projects, especially in rural or transitional economies.

My career goal is to work in international development or with intergovernmental organizations to promote clean energy access in developing countries. I am especially interested in roles that combine technical insight with stakeholder engagement, planning, and advocacy. Long term, I envision building or contributing to an organization that supports grassroots energy entrepreneurship.

Beyond work, I have always been active in environmental education and youth mentoring. I co-founded a student climate action group in college and continue to volunteer with urban gardening and eco-literacy projects. I believe these soft skills, communication, coordination, and community engagement, are just as important in the clean energy field as technical know-how.

Thank you for reviewing my application. I am confident that your program will equip me with the interdisciplinary training and global perspective I need to become a change-maker in the renewable energy space.

Warm regards,
[Your Full Name]

How to Structure a Motivation Letter for Masters in Renewable Energy?

A strong motivation letter follows a clean, logical structure. It highlights your intent, relevant qualifications, and what makes you a good fit for the program. Here’s how to organize it effectively:

1. Introduction

Start by stating the specific program and university you're applying to. Briefly mention your interest in renewable energy and what you aim to achieve through this degree.

Example: I am applying for the MSc in Renewable Energy at [University Name] to build the technical expertise required to work in sustainable energy solutions, particularly in solar and storage systems.

2. Academic Background

Outline your previous degree(s), especially if they relate to science, engineering, or environmental studies. Highlight relevant coursework, research, or academic projects that tie into renewable energy.

Example: As a Mechanical Engineering graduate, I studied thermodynamics and fluid mechanics, which helped me understand key principles behind energy systems. My final-year project involved designing a compact wind turbine for low-wind zones.

3. Relevant Experience

Mention internships, work experience, research, or volunteer activities that connect to the renewable sector. Keep this section practical and focus on what you did and what skills you gained.

Example: I interned with a solar EPC firm, where I conducted site feasibility analyses and supported installation teams. This gave me hands-on exposure to project planning and energy output calculations.

4. Career Goals

State your short- and long-term goals clearly. Align them with what the program offers. This shows purpose and direction.

Example: I aim to work on decentralized energy systems in developing regions. This program’s focus on hybrid technologies and energy policy fits directly with my goals.

5. Why This University

Point out specific reasons for choosing this program, such as faculty, labs, curriculum focus, or industry collaborations. Be precise and avoid general praise.

Example: The Energy Systems Lab at [University Name], along with coursework on sustainable grid integration, directly supports my interest in distributed solar networks.

6. Conclusion

Wrap up by summarizing your motivation, expressing readiness, and thanking the committee.

Example: This program aligns with my academic background and long-term goals. I look forward to contributing to and learning from the university’s work in clean energy innovation.

Common Mistakes to Avoid While Writing a Motivation Letter

Even a strong academic profile can fall short if the motivation letter is vague, generic, or poorly structured. Here are some of the most common mistakes students make and how to avoid them:

Mistake

Why It’s a Problem

What to Do Instead

Being too generic Vague passion statements don't show genuine interest Share a specific moment, experience, or issue that sparked your interest
Repeating your resume Admissions already have your CV; repeating it adds no value Explain the why behind your achievements and how they connect to renewable energy
Overusing emotional language Emotion-heavy writing can feel unprofessional or insincere Keep the tone focused, confident, and grounded in facts and personal insights
Ignoring the program/university fit Failing to show how the program aligns with your goals weakens your case Mention specific courses, labs, or professors that match your interests
Lack of clear structure A rambling letter is hard to follow Use a logical format: intro, academic background, experience, goals, university fit
Too long or too short Letters that are underdeveloped or overly detailed lose impact Aim for 500–800 words, focused and purposeful
Grammatical and formatting errors Mistakes reflect poorly on your attention to detail Proofread carefully; use clear paragraphs and formal formatting
Not customise it to the program One-size-fits-all letters don’t stand out Customise each letter based on the specific program’s strengths and offerings

Tips to Make Your Motivation Letter Stand Out

Writing a good motivation letter isn’t just about sounding smart. It’s about showing who you are, what drives you, and why this master’s program makes sense for you. These tips will help you stand out:

1. Start with something real: Skip the formal opening. Begin with a short story, a moment, or a problem that made you care about renewable energy. That first line should make the reader want to keep going.

2. Be specific: Don’t just say “I’m passionate about the environment.” Talk about what you’ve done, maybe a project, a course, a campaign, or even a conversation that pushed you toward this field.

3. Keep it personal, but relevant:  Yes, your story matters, but make sure everything you share connects to renewable energy and your goals. Every sentence should have a reason to be there.

4. Mention what makes you different:  Maybe you worked on a solar panel installation. Maybe you’ve studied climate policy. Maybe you grew up in a place where electricity was never stable. These details make your story yours.

5. Talk about the university: Don’t copy from their website, show them you’ve looked into their program. Mention a professor you want to learn from, a lab you’re excited about, or a course that fits your plans.

6. Keep it simple and clear:  Avoid long, complicated sentences. Break your letter into short paragraphs. Stick to the point. The easier it is to read, the more likely it is to leave an impact.

7. Check for mistakes: Typos, grammar slips, and formatting errors can make even a great letter feel lazy. Read it out loud. Ask a friend to review it. Small things matter.
